5)

Unbolt the stock end link from the sway bar on each side. Use a 14mm wrench and a 5mm
Allen wrench to remove the nut from the end link. Retain the hardware for re-installation.

6)

Use a 12mm socket or wrench to loosen and remove the bolts holding the sway bar bushings
and bushing retainer brackets in place. The front sway bar should now just drop out. Remove
the stock front sway bar. Keep the hardware and brackets for later re-installation.
